Output c67321a8093b8a91543fd29601ab8b45e8d37da326c09e6a18c76a06f750070c:13

value
2190376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ec179c30b213f470aa0862af1d90b32f17240bf OP_EQUAL
address
3DFEqdu6w2Z68JuTXdSQzqsUqhnu8BXRER
transaction
c67321a8093b8a91543fd29601ab8b45e8d37da326c09e6a18c76a06f750070c
spent
true